DANA v. BURSEY

No. 5143.

169 So.2d 845 (1964)

James Franklin DANA and the State Road Department of the State of Florida, a corporation, Appellants, v. Ruby Sanders BURSEY, individually and for the use and benefit of the Springfield Fire and Marine Insurance Company, a corporation, Appellees.

District Court of Appeal of Florida. Second District.

December 11, 1964.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Henderson, Franklin, Starnes & Holt, Fort Myers, for appellants.

Roberts, Watson, Taylor & Friday, Fort Myers, for appellees.


BARNS, PAUL D., Associate Judge.

Action for negligence was brought by the appellees against appellants and after an adverse verdict and judgment, the defendants brought this appeal. We affirm.
